Okay now... a couple of days ago I posted a phone conversation I had with an employee of Citibank. I told you all that I though, if you listened to the ting right to the end, that you would probably wind up with a smile on your face.

Well, a lot of people have been hitting that CONTACT button and emailing me their feelings about the whole thing. It's been pretty cool.

So, today I decided to post it one mo' time.

We've become tragically aware that unregulated financial institutions, banks, credit card companies and executives of low character and less principle have been bilking the American people for profit in the most outrageous and underhanded ways.

Well... I decided to call CITIBANK! The woman on the other end of the phone just made my day! (But, I bleeped out her name on the outside chance that if anyone at Citibank ever heard this sweet person they'd probably fire her ass faster than they raise interest rates!)

Make a cup of coffee and settle back. The conversation is about 16 minutes long. But, I really think you'll smile by the end of it. And, I think you'll understand why I named my last CD... "I LOVE THE COMPANY".
